  • Matthew Machado Matthew Machado* is this year’s Outstanding Vocational Student for the Health Assisting program. A graduate of Morton Middle School in Fall River, Matthew is the son of José and Gabriela Machado and is currently ranked first in the school with a 4.08 GPA.

    He has been a member of Diman’s Non-Traditional Club all four years, is a member of the Senior Prom Committee, and he won the Outstanding Academic Student award his sophomore year. Outside of school, Matthew has been heavily involved with the community, serving numerous roles in the Santo Christo Church and as a member of the Our Lady of Light band. He has also volunteered with Relay for Life and the American Cancer Society.

    Matt has shown his exceptional vocational expertise by earning 4th place in the SkillsUSA National Conference for First Aid/CPR his sophomore and junior years. Matthew is currently participating in the Cooperative Education Program at Diman, working at Southpointe Rehabilitation and Skilled Care Center in Fall River as a certified nurse aide.

    He will further his medical career next year at UMass Dartmouth, where he will major in Nursing.
